The ion-to-electron heating ratio due to the dissipation of Alfvenic turbulence in astrophysical plasmas is calculated based on a cascade model for turbulence in weakly collisional plasmas. Conditions for validity of this model are discussed, a prescription for the turbulent heating is presented and it is applied to predict turbulent heating in accretion discs and the interstellar medium.
